Municipal water systems have little choice but to use networked control systems despite creeping cybersecurity risks, members of the House Homeland Security Committee heard today. Worries that hackers could tamper with drinking water gained newfound urgency after city officials in Oldsmar, Florida last year stopped an attacker from mixing dangerous levels of lye into municipal […]
